Abstract

The single fundamental mode output power of photonic crystal vertical cavity lasers is improved by varying sizes of oxide apertures and defect lasing apertures. A maximum output power of 3.1 mW in the fundamental mode has been achieved with a new fabrication process that involves only focused ion beam etching to create holes in selectively oxidised VCSELs.
